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The NM_005409.5(CXCL11):āc.263A>Cā(p.Lys88Thr) variant causes a missense, splice region change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000713 in 1,402,902 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/24 in silico tools predict a benign outcome for this variant. 2/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Uncertain significance (ā ).

The c.263A>C (p.K88T) alteration is located in exon 4 (coding exon 4) of the CXCL11 gene. This alteration results from a A to C substitution at nucleotide position 263, causing the lysine (K) at amino acid position 88 to be replaced by a threonine (T).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
